Sonangol, Maersk Oil and partners strike oil with their first deepwater pre-salt well offshore Angola

Green Car Congress

Sociedade Nacional de Combustíveis de Angola Empresa Pública (Sonangol, E.P.), Maersk Oil and other partners declared the Azul-1 deepwater exploration well, located in Block 23 in the Kwanza Basin, a discovery well. The preliminary interpretation of the data indicated a potential flow capacity greater than 3,000 barrels of oil a day.

Cobalt and Total announce significant North Platte deepwater Gulf of Mexico discovery

Green Car Congress

Cobalt International Energy, Inc., an independent oil exploration and production company focusing on the deepwater US Gulf of Mexico and offshore Angola and Gabon, announced a significant oil discovery at its North Platte prospect on Garden Banks Block 959 in the deepwater Gulf of Mexico.
